Industry Overview:
The global Optical Position Sensor market was valued at USD 2.320 billion in 2025 and is estimated to reach USD 2.559 billion in 2026, reflecting a growth rate of 10.3%. The market for optical position sensors includes devices and technologies that use optical principles, such as infrared and laser-based sensing, to detect, measure, and track positional changes in automotive, industrial automation, consumer electronics, healthcare, aerospace, and robotics applications for precise control and operational efficiency. Growing automotive applications and growing robotics demand are two major factors driving market expansion.

Factors Shaping the Next Decade
Market Gaps / Restraints: High manufacturing costs, sensitivity to environmental interference, complex integration requirements, and supply chain disruptions restrain widespread adoption of optical position sensor technologies globally.
Key Trends and Innovations: Growing adoption of miniaturized sensors, AI-integrated sensing systems, laser-based technologies, and Industry 4.0 automation is driving innovation in optical position sensors globally.
Potential Opportunities: Expanding electric vehicle production, robotics deployment, smart manufacturing investments, and healthcare automation create significant growth opportunities for advanced optical position sensor manufacturers globally.
Recent Industry Updates:
• In February 2025: Vishay Intertechnology launched the RAIK060 high-precision inductive position sensor for industrial automation, robotics, and motor-drive applications, offering improved speed, lightweight design, and high noise immunity.
• In July 2025: Infineon Technologies introduced the third-generation XENSIV™ 3D magnetic sensor family for high-precision position detection in automotive, industrial, and consumer electronics applications.
• In October 2025: Melexis launched the MLX90514 dual-input inductive sensor IC designed for automotive steering systems, steer-by-wire technology, and advanced mobility applications.
• In January 2025: Kyocera Corporation developed an AI-based high-resolution depth sensor capable of precise optical measurement for robotics, manufacturing, and medical automation systems.

Regulatory Environment and Policy Support
Government Regulations & Supportive Policies: North America and Asia Pacific governments are supporting optical position sensor development through semiconductor funding programs, EV manufacturing incentives, and industrial automation initiatives. The United States CHIPS Act, Japan’s semiconductor revitalization policies, China’s smart manufacturing programs, and India’s Production Linked Incentive schemes are encouraging innovation, domestic production, and technology investments.
Key Government Initiatives: European and Middle East & Africa governments are promoting optical position sensor adoption through Industry 4.0 programs, digital transformation strategies, and smart infrastructure investments. The European Union’s Chips Act and Germany’s industrial modernization initiatives support semiconductor growth, while UAE and Saudi Arabia expand automation and smart city projects under economic diversification plans.
